What Is a Book Scanner and How Does It Work?

A book scanner is a specialized scanning device designed to digitize bound materials such as books, magazines, manuscripts, and journals. It captures high-resolution images while maintaining the physical condition of the book.

Key Characteristics of a Book Scanner

  • Non-destructive scanning technology

  • V-shaped or flat cradle design

  • High-resolution image capture

  • Minimal manual handling

These features make book scanners ideal for long-term preservation and frequent use.

Book Scanner vs Document Scanner: Understanding the Difference

While both devices serve digitization purposes, their use cases differ significantly.

Book Scanner

  • Designed for bound materials

  • Prevents physical stress on books

  • Ideal for libraries and archives

Document Scanner

  • Best for loose sheets

  • Faster for bulk office documents

  • Suitable for daily business workflows

Many institutions use a combination of a book scanner and a document scanner  to cover diverse digitization needs.
